Job description

IT Support Tech 1
Position Summary

The UNM IT ServiceDesk plays a vital role in providing high-quality customer service and support to the University of New Mexico community, including students, staff, faculty, retirees, and affiliates. This entry‑level position is designed for individuals looking to start their career in IT support, with a primary focus on phone‑based assistance and self‑service support. UNM IT is a critical area that maintains operations during some periods of University closures such as winter break, inclement weather days, and other unexpected closures.

Key Responsibilities
  • Serve as the initial point of contact for IT Service Desk inquiries, handling phone, self-service, and in‑person support requests.
  • Assist in the resolution of complex issues and elevate concerns as necessary, ensuring efficient and timely solutions.
  • Participate in IT Service Desk projects aimed at enhancing support processes and improving service delivery.
  • Support the functionality and administration of IT Service Management (ITSM) tools, including user training and troubleshooting.
  • Collaborate with IT teams to ensure seamless coordination of IT services and provide expert support within the Service Desk.
  • Work as part of a team of Subject Matter Experts (SMEs) responsible for Tier 2 support, including advanced troubleshooting, customer support testing, and knowledge development.
  • Contribute to internal training efforts and assist with the creation of resources that enhance the effectiveness of the Service Desk.
Minimum Qualifications

High school diploma or GED; at least 6 months of experience directly related to the duties and responsibilities specified.

Higher education and/or experience that is directly related to the duties and responsibilities specified may be interchangeable on a year for year basis.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ience delivering exceptional customer service in a technical support or service desk environment.
  • Experience with Incident Management and IT Service Management (ITSM) tools such as Cherwell, ServiceNow, or similar.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including experience writing clear, user‑friendly documentation.
  • Experience collaborating with technical teams to resolve issues and improve service delivery. ITIL or HDI certification (or equivalent experience) preferred.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ple priorities while maintaining accuracy and professionalism.
